Some iPhone 12 customers reported lags and errors when trying to pre-order via Apple, T-Mobile, and Verizon – Business Insider Australia
The iPhone 12 and 12 Pro became available for pre-order at 5 a.m. PST Friday, but some customers, raring to get their hands on Apple’s latest release, reported …
- Apple announced the release of four new iPhones, the iPhone 12, 12 Mini, 12 Pro, and 12 Pro Max, on Tuesday.
- At 5 a.m. on Friday, the iPhone 12 and 12 Pro became available to preorder on Apple’s website.
- But multiple users have taken to social media to report lags and errors when trying to pre-order via Apple, T-Mobile, and Verizon.
- The iPhone 12 Mini and iPhone Pro Max won’t be available for preorder until November 6.
